Abstract
El trabajo realizado en el área de UI/UX se centró en el diseño de la plataforma para el sistema Remote Auto Disengage (R.A.D.), un dispositivo que interrumpe las señales eléctricas del vehículo para prevenir robos. Se desarrollaron interfaces intuitivas permitiendo el monitoreo del sistema, la gestión de vehículos y la programación de instalaciones. El diseño priorizó la coherencia visual, la accesibilidad y la adaptabilidad a diferentes roles, asegurando una experiencia de usuario fluida y eficiente. Además, se implementó una estructura escalable para futuras actualizaciones, consolidando una plataforma robusta y preparada para su evolución continua.
The work carried out in the UI/UX area focused on the design of the platform for the Remote Auto Disengage (R.A.D.) system, a device that interrupts the vehicle's electrical signals to prevent theft. Intuitive interfaces were developed allowing for system monitoring, vehicle management and installation scheduling. The design prioritized visual consistency, accessibility and adaptability to different roles, ensuring a fluid and efficient user experience. In addition, a scalable structure was implemented for future updates, consolidating a robust platform prepared for continuous evolution.
